Mesothelioma suits are part of personal injury lawsuits that seek to establish the defendant's negligence in exposing a victim to asbestos. A mesothelioma case could also include a claim for wrongful death, which seeks to pay compensation to the family members of a deceased victim.
Asbestos companies have been the subject of massive asbestos lawsuits in recent times and have often sought bankruptcy protection. This gives them the chance to organize, and even create asbestos trust funds to compensate victims outside of the courts. Jury Verdicts
Most mesothelioma lawsuits are settled out of court, but when the plaintiff and defendant do not reach an agreement on a settlement, the case will proceed to trial. At the trial, the plaintiffs attorneys and the judge will present evidence. The judges and juries will decide if the victim is eligible to be awarded compensation.
Patients with mesothelioma may be entitled to punitive and compensatory damages. Compensation damages are intended to compensate for financial losses such as lost wages, medical expenses and funeral expenses. The victims may also receive punitive damages that are intended to penalize the company for its wrongful conduct and prevent future asbestos-related misdeeds.
